GrabAGun Digital Holdings Inc. (PEW) reported a first‑quarter loss of $0.04 per share, beating the consensus estimate of a $0.0808 loss by a wide 50.5% surprise. The company did not disclose revenue figures for the quarter. Despite the positive earnings surprise, shares declined 2.14% in the following trading session, suggesting that investors may be weighing other factors beyond the headline beat.

Management attributed the narrower‑than‑expected loss to continued cost‑control initiatives and operational efficiencies implemented earlier in the year. The company highlighted that selling, general and administrative expenses were reduced by approximately 12% compared with the prior quarter, which helped mitigate pressure from a slower‑than‑anticipated ramp in new customer acquisition. During the earnings call, executives noted that while customer engagement metrics improved modestly, the overall digital marketplace environment remains competitive. The company’s digital platform saw a slight uptick in average order value, but overall transaction volumes were constrained by broader macroeconomic headwinds. Management also pointed to progress in streamlining its supply‑chain logistics, which contributed to improved gross margin trends relative to the previous year. However, no specific gross margin percentage was provided. The company’s focus on digital transformation and automation appears to be yielding early benefits, although the execution risk associated with scaling these initiatives may persist. Management emphasized that the reported quarter reflects a deliberate pivot toward sustainable growth rather than top‑line expansion at any cost. Looking ahead, GrabAGun Digital Holdings did not provide explicit revenue or earnings guidance for the remainder of fiscal 2026. However, management indicated that the current quarter’s improved cost structure could serve as a baseline for future periods. The company expects to continue investing in technology and data analytics to enhance customer targeting and retention. Potential catalysts include the planned rollout of a new mobile app feature designed to increase user engagement, which could drive higher repeat‑purchase rates. At the same time, uncertainty around consumer discretionary spending and the possibility of rising digital advertising costs may limit the pace of revenue recovery. Risk factors highlighted by management include supply‑chain disruptions, evolving regulatory requirements in the digital commerce space, and the need to maintain adequate liquidity. The company’s cash position remained stable during the quarter, and it does not anticipate near‑term capital raises. Nevertheless, the cautious tone in the outlook suggests that management is preparing for a prolonged period of modest growth. Following the release, PEW shares declined 2.14%, reflecting a mixed investor reaction. The earnings beat was overshadowed by the lack of revenue disclosure and the absence of forward guidance, which may have left some market participants wanting more clarity. Several sell‑side analysts noted that while the reduced loss is encouraging, the path to profitability remains uncertain and likely dependent on a material acceleration in revenue growth. Investor attention may now turn to the company’s ability to convert cost savings into sustainable operating leverage. The next key catalyst could be the second‑quarter update, where management may provide additional detail on customer acquisition trends and margin progression.
